The thickeners in the grease function something like sponges, releasing the lubricating fluid (base oil & additives). S-L Anchorman Manual Vertical Windlass, model 0044200from July 2000. Greases with identical NLGI grade could have very different base-oil viscosities. The oil used determines the base-oil viscosity. The NLGI grade is critical - primarily a function of thickener used in the grease formulation.
